Advertisement

Visual C# 经典游戏开发项目的源代码。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
C#经典游戏编程开发,提供丰富的源代码资源。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• C#编程 Visual
    优质
    《C#经典游戏编程开发源代码》一书深入浅出地讲解了如何使用C#语言进行游戏开发,提供了丰富的示例和完整源码,适合对游戏开发感兴趣的读者学习参考。 C#经典游戏编程开发源代码。
  • Visual C# 23编程
    优质
    本书详细介绍了使用C#语言进行游戏开发的技术与方法,并提供了多种经典游戏的实际源代码,适合初学者和进阶开发者学习参考。 Visual C#经典游戏编程开发+源代码
  • 优化版Visual C#编程
    优质
    本书为C#经典游戏编程书籍的优化版本,提供了丰富的源代码和详细的游戏开发指导,帮助读者掌握游戏开发技巧。 Visual C#经典游戏编程开发 源代码已优化,专注于游戏开发设计。
  • 几个Visual C++小
    优质
    本文章介绍了几个经典且有趣的使用Visual C++编写的简单游戏项目。这些示例旨在帮助编程爱好者理解游戏开发的基本概念,并提高他们的C++编程技巧。 这里面有几个用Visual C++编写的游戏程序,包括扫雷、贪吃蛇、俄罗斯方块、推箱子、连连看和拼图。通过学习这些小游戏的开发,相信大家在Visual C++方面的技能也会有所提升。
  • C++2D
    优质
    本教程教授如何使用C++编程语言从零开始开发经典的2D游戏,涵盖游戏设计基础、图形渲染和交互逻辑等核心技能。 有些人喜欢使用MFC来编写游戏,但最好还是抛掉部分MFC的内容,转而采用DirectX。我主要学习的是C++语言,所以只讨论这个方面。暂时不谈3D技术,2D作为基础还是很重要的。XML技术现在非常流行,在WOW、Novashell和POPCAP FRAMEWORK等游戏中都有应用。使用它来管理游戏资源及其调度很方便。
  • C++.7z
    优质
    该文件包含多种经典游戏的C++源代码,可供学习和研究使用。解压后可直接编译运行,帮助初学者理解游戏开发的基本原理和技术。 在Visual Studio平台上使用MFC库实现的C++小游戏源码可供对MFC编程感兴趣的开发者下载参考。项目包含俄罗斯方块、推箱子、扫雷和贪吃蛇等游戏。
  • Android实战_
    优质
    本书《Android经典项目实战开发》提供了多个实际项目的源代码和详细解析,旨在帮助读者深入理解Android应用开发的核心技术与实践技巧。 《Android经典项目开发实战》这本书包含了多个实际项目的源代码,旨在帮助读者通过实践学习Android应用开发的关键技术。书中详细介绍了每个项目的背景、需求分析以及实现步骤,并提供了详细的注释与解释,使开发者能够更深入地理解每一个功能模块的运作原理。 该书适合有一定编程基础并希望进一步提升自己在移动应用领域技能水平的专业人士阅读使用。通过跟随书中的指导进行项目实践,读者可以掌握最新的Android开发技巧和最佳实践方法论,并将其应用于自己的实际工作中去解决复杂问题或创造创新性的解决方案。
  • Visual C++实例(附
    优质
    《Visual C++游戏开发实例》一书通过丰富的示例和配套源代码,详细讲解了使用Visual C++进行游戏开发的技术与方法。适合初学者及进阶读者学习实践。 Visual C++游戏开发案例(附源码),适合初学者作为入门教程学习,内容比较基础。
  • C++实现
    优质
    本项目汇集了多种经典小游戏的C++编程实现,旨在为程序员提供学习和实践游戏开发的基础框架和技术参考。 C++实现的经典小游戏源代码包括扫雷、贪吃蛇、推箱子、俄罗斯方块、拼图和连连看等项目,在VC6.0环境下通过测试。
  • C++实现
    优质
    本项目包含了多种经典小游戏的C++实现源代码,旨在帮助编程爱好者学习和理解游戏开发的基本原理和技术。 标题“用C++实现的经典小游戏源代码”揭示了主要的主题:使用C++编程语言编写的经典小游戏的源代码。这通常包括基础和进阶的编程概念,适合学习C++和游戏开发的初学者以及希望巩固编程技能的专业开发者。作为一种强大的面向对象的语言,C++因其高效性和灵活性而广泛应用于游戏开发领域。 描述中的重复短语“游戏代码 C++”进一步强调了这是关于C++在实际游戏开发中应用的内容。这可能包括各种不同类型的经典小游戏,如猜数字、扫雷、俄罗斯方块和贪吃蛇等。这些类型的小游戏有助于学习者理解和运用C++的关键特性,例如类与对象的定义及使用。 标签“ C++ 游戏代码”是对资源内容的简洁概括:涵盖C++语言的基础知识以及如何将其应用于游戏开发领域。通常涉及指针、内存管理、模板和异常处理等高级概念,在实际应用中则会涉及到图形渲染、碰撞检测及逻辑控制等内容。 压缩包内的文件名暗示了这可能是从某个在线技术社区下载的资源,包含一系列C++游戏源代码文件。这些源代码按每个游戏独立保存,并可能附带注释以帮助学习者理解和修改代码内容。 通过分析上述信息可以预见以下知识点的学习和实践机会: 1. **基础编程概念**:包括变量、数据类型、运算符及流程控制语句(如if/else, switch, for 和 while)。 2. **面向对象编程**:涵盖类的定义与使用,封装性,继承性和多态等核心概念。 3. **文件操作和输入输出流**:读写文件功能以及用户交互实现。 4. **异常处理**:确保程序在遇到错误时能够优雅地进行恢复及修复。 5. **标准库的应用**:如STL容器(vector, list, map 等)与算法的使用。 6. **游戏逻辑设计**:包括规则制定、计分系统以及时间管理等要素。 7. **图形编程基础**:虽不涉及复杂图形库,但可能涵盖基本段落本输出及简单图形绘制技巧。 8. **事件处理机制**:响应键盘和鼠标输入以增强交互性。 9. **调试技能提升**:学会使用如gdb这样的工具来定位并解决代码问题。 对于初学者而言,该资源提供了实践与强化C++编程能力的机会,并为深入了解游戏开发的基本原理提供宝贵素材。通过阅读及运行这些源代码文件,学习者可以逐步提高自己的编程水平并对C++和游戏开发有更深入的理解。